Using library computers and
search tips
University of Melbourne Library
About access to Discovery &
Databases
• Hawthorn English students do not have a University
email account or password.
• These are required for you to access Discovery and
databases from outside of a University of
Melbourne Library.
But there is good news…
About access to Discovery &
Databases
You are welcome at the University of Melbourne library
branches, where you can use the no login required
guest access computers.
Use the guest access computers to search online for:
• Journal articles
• Reports
• Newspaper articles
The library catalogue
• You do not need to login to use the Library
catalogue to search for books.
• The Library catalogue is available to use from
anywhere with access to a computer.
• There are computers in all libraries that allow for
guest access to the University of Melbourne
Library catalogue, as Hawthorn students you can
use these computers to access the library
catalogue.
Access to
online journal articles
• The guest computers in the library offer access to
online journal articles.
• Enter your keywords into the Discovery search box
and click on the search button.
Access to
online journal articles
• As Hawthorn students, you do not have full access to
all the resources in Discovery.
• However, if there is a PDF icon located with the title
of a journal article, click it to open to the full text of
the article.
Wireless access
• There is no wireless network in the University
of Melbourne library for guests.
Search Tips
Function Example
Use quotation marks for
exact phrases.
“global warming”
Use wildcard symbols are
useful for alternative
spelling.
Use ? to match a single
character
globali?ation will match:
globalisation and
globalization
Use # to match one or no
character
colo#r will match:
color and
colour
Use * to match different
word endings
communicat* will match:
communicating
communication
